A Bauhaus-style modernist house designed by architect Édouard Taelemans in 1928, which won the 1st prize for architecture in 1930 for a resolutely contemporary house at the time, located near the Bois de la Cambre. Completely renovated by the architect Erpicum, the interior layout has been redesigned to create an interplay of light and space between the various reception and living areas. With its strict architectural purity, the house is resolutely designed for lovers of works of art and spans approx. 800 m² on a plot of approx. 3 ares 70. An entire floor is devoted to the parental area, comprising a spacious bedroom, a very large dressing room and a handsome bathroom. Two other lovely suites, a bedroom with its own shower room and a final suite on the roof (or office) with its own terrace overlooking the Bois de la Cambre. A wellness area with indoor pool, bar and relaxation area completes the ensemble, as does a two-car garage and two parking spaces in front of the house. Other features: lift, dual-flow ventilation system and double gas heating system (underfloor and convector heaters), air conditioning, Sonos system, electric blackout blinds in bedrooms, alarm and cameras. A prestigious entrance gate with a long driveway leads you to the magnificent manor house “Les Gobelets”. This is an estate of ± 17 ha with a park designed by landscape architect Jacques Wirtz. The mansion/castle in neoclassical architecture was built around 1958. It was designed by architect J. Hebbelynck according to a rigid and symmetrical rhythm. The property has a living area of ± 887 m². The majestic entrance hall gives access to several large living spaces, including a large reception room, a formal dining room, an office, a library, a relatively modern kitchen and a checkroom. On the second floor there is a master bedroom with bathroom and dressing room, an extra master bedroom and 4 more bedrooms with bathroom and a linen room with ironing room. On the second floor there is the possibility of creating a multipurpose room. The second floor includes a laundry room, kitchen, several cellars, workshop and a large garage. The interior was designed by Axel Vervoordt, with every detail worked out to perfection. The castle is extremely elegant and has a prestigious appearance. The structure and condition of the building are robust and solid. Certain parts of the property are in need of renovation. Not classified as real estate heritage. Quietly located next to a former and listed monastery. Located less than 10 minutes from major highways with direct connections to Antwerp (35min), Ghent (35min) and Brussels (50min). A beautiful lane leads us to the 17th century castle in classicist style. The “castle of Hocht” was originally a Cistercian abbey with appurtenances. This domain of approximately 10 ha includes -in addition to the castle (former abbess's quarters)- a porter's house (concierge), a coach house with some authentic stables (8 horse boxes), a chapel ruin and a parsonage house. The magnificent park with ancient trees and high biodiversity is completely walled in and protected as a cultural-historical landscape. It includes the ruins of the former church choir (including the house chapel), several walkways and paths, several meadows and a poetic pond. The area in front of the castle is a French garden inspired by landscape architect Jacques Wirtz. The rest of the estate is typified by predominantly English landscaping with an orangery and orchard, a former water mill and a herb and vegetable garden. The castle has already been restored in several stages (between 2014 and 2020) to more contemporary standards and comfort. With attention to detail and respect for its heritage value. The castle's generous entrance exudes finesse and elegance. It is a light-filled room with magnificent paneling, moulures and rich stucco and staff work. The large windows in the various salons provide plenty of light and engagement with the garden. The first floor on underfloor heating includes a spacious and fully equipped kitchen, a cozy dining area, several lounges with fireplace, a spacious library and an office. The castle counts on the second floor a large (master) suite with dressing room and bathroom, a large bedroom with bathroom and infra-red room and several large bedrooms (7 in total) with bathrooms (5 in total) and a lounge. The second floor was arranged as a large artist's studio and a separate billiard room. Next to the castle is the carriage house which was transformed into a multipurpose room for lectures and exhibitions. It also houses 8 authentic horse stables and a section was converted into a full-fledged herbalist's kitchen. The rectory dwelling is located a little further down the road. It consists of a large kitchen, a cozy sitting area and 4 bedrooms. Possibly this building could be used multi-functionally (B&B, concierge, etc).
